Scent Profile

Woody notes encompass a range of aromas from dry, pencil-shaving cedar to creamy sandalwood and smoky vetiver. These notes often evoke forests, earth, and tree bark, with nuances that can be resinous, mossy, or slightly spicy. Over time, woody accords tend to deepen and mellow, providing a grounding effect in a fragrance.

Origin

Woody notes are derived from natural sources such as tree trunks, roots, and bark, including cedarwood, sandalwood, and patchouli. They can also be recreated using synthetic molecules like Iso E Super or Cashmeran to achieve specific textures and effects. Extraction methods include steam distillation for essential oils and solvent extraction for more delicate materials.

Usage in Perfumery

Perfumers use woody notes primarily as base notes to provide longevity and structure, anchoring lighter ingredients. They blend well with florals, spices, and citrus, as well as other woods and resins, to create depth and complexity. Woody accords are essential in both masculine and unisex fragrances, often forming the backbone of chypre, fougère, and oriental compositions.
